OSCILLATORY WAVE FORCES ON SMALL BODIES

An approximation is deduced for the calculation of the wave force on a fixed or floating structure whose dimensions are small relative to the wavelength. The theory discusses only the oscillatory part of the wave force. The forces on a vertical circular cylinder are calculated by means of this approximation and are compared with the exact solution. It is concluded that the oscillatory wave force on a small body in an incompressible, irrotational and inviscid fluid can be calculated by adding the undisturbed pressure force, the added mass force and the damping force.
